3744612 John Pym reading out a letter in the House of Commons; Colonel Thomas Lunsford and his soldiers attacking Londoners, 1642 (etching) by Hollar, Wenceslaus (1607-77); Private Collection; (add.info.: From Chronicle of the Civil War John Pym (1584-1643) was an English parliamentarian, leader of the Long Parliament and one of the five whose attempted arrest by King Charles I in the House of Commons in 1642 sparked the Civil War Colonel Thomas Lunsford (c.1611-56) protected the king at Westminster Hall, attacking the protestors.).
